    I have a problem while tracking the Goal Conversions. I am using Google Analytics to track all my traffic. I have a single Contact Us form on my website that can be used by people looking for the job or people looking for the services i am offering. This means, when the goal conversion takes place, it is the one and a same thing for GA. How can i know via GA that the Goal converted was either the service enquiry or the job enquiry.

    As you mentioned that you have only one contact page, then there is no way to track what clients are looking for?
    If you want to track the jobs inquiries and services inquiry separately, you should update your contact form putting the options of services like an drop down list of your services and you should create two thanks page, one for the job inquiry and other for the services inquiry. Then you can track the exact numbers of conversions..:)

    Hello shailendra.

    As manish.chauhan said, you need to to have TWO pages (or as many as needed) where you thank the customer for asking your services. Each one must correspond to a different service you are offering. Then you may assign each 'thank you' page to a goal and track the goals independently.
